Re: Wireless Cable/DSL Router Safe?

Quote:
Originally Posted by nffc
Yes but there will still be other O-H bonds in babies!

And it's the same frequency so will have the same energy, and target the same bonds.

Same frequency - yes
Same power - no
microwave up to 900 W
typical hand held-cell phone has a RF power output of 0.600 Watts (600 mW) or almost 20X more output power!
wireless access point has a RF power output of 0.030 Watts
